首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

执行任务时,机器人如何理解并实施人类偏好?

人类有一种理解他人目标、欲望和信仰的方式,这是一种让我们能够预测他人行为的关键技能。把面包从烤面包机里拿出来?你需要一个盘子。清扫树叶?我去拿绿色的垃圾桶。

这种技能,通常被称为“心智理论”,对我们人类来说很容易,但对机器人来说仍然具有挑战性。但是,如果机器人要成为制造业和日常生活中真正的协作助手,他们需要学习同样的能力。

南加州大学维特比分校的计算机科学研究人员在一篇入围ACM/IEEE国际人机交互会议(HRI)最佳论文奖的新论文中,阐述了如何教会机器人预测装配任务中的人类偏好,这样它们有一天可以在从造卫星到收拾桌子等所有事情上提供帮助。

“当与人合作时,机器人需要不断猜测人下一步会做什么。”主要作者、南加州大学计算机科学博士生Heramb Nemlekar说,他在计算机科学助理教授Stefanos Nikolaidis的监督下工作。“例如,如果机器人认为人们需要一把螺丝刀来组装下一个零件,它可以提前拿到螺丝刀,这样人们就不必等待了。这样,机器人可以帮助人们更快地完成组装。”

但是,正如任何与合作伙伴共同建造家具的人都可以证明的那样,预测一个人下一步会做什么是很困难的:不同的人更喜欢用不同的方式建造相同的产品。虽然有些人想从最难解决的部分开始,但另一些人可能想从最简单的部分开始以节省能源。

做出预测

Nemlekar说,目前的大多数技术都需要人们向机器人展示他们想要如何进行组装,但这需要时间和精力,而且可能无法达到目的。他说:“想象一下,为了教会机器人你的偏好,不得不组装一整架飞机。”

然而,在这项新的研究中,研究人员发现了一个人如何组装不同产品的相似之处。例如,如果你在制作宜家沙发时从最难的部分开始,那么在制作婴儿床时,你可能会使用同样的技巧。

因此,他们没有在复杂的任务中向机器人“展示”他们的偏好,而是创建了一个小的组装任务(称为“规范”任务),人们可以轻松快速地执行。在这种情况下,将简单模型飞机的部件组装在一起,如机翼、尾翼和螺旋桨。

机器人使用放置在装配区正上方的摄像机向下看,“看着”人类完成任务。为了检测人类操作的零件,该系统使用了附加在零件上的AprilTags,类似于二维码。

然后,该系统使用机器学习,根据一个人在规范任务中的动作序列来学习他们的偏好。

Nemlekar说:“根据一个人如何进行小型组装,机器人可以预测这个人在大型组装中会做什么。例如,如果机器人看到一个人喜欢从最简单的零件开始小装配,它就会预测他们也会从大装配中最简单的部件开始。”

建立信任

在研究人员的用户研究中,他们的系统能够预测人类将采取的行动,准确率约为82%。Nemlekar说:“我们希望我们的研究能让人们更容易地向机器人展示他们喜欢的东西。通过以他们喜欢的方式帮助每个人,机器人可以减少他们的工作,节省时间,甚至可以与他们建立信任。”

例如,想象一下你正在家里组装一件家具,但你不是特别得心应手,而且很难完成任务。经过训练可以预测你偏好的机器人可以提前为你提供必要的工具和零件,使组装过程更容易。

这项技术在工业环境中也很有用,因为工人的任务是大规模组装产品,从而节省时间并降低受伤或事故的风险。此外,它可以帮助残疾人或行动不便的人更容易地组装产品并保持独立。

快速学习人类偏好

研究人员表示,目标不是取代工厂里的人类。相反,他们希望这项研究能显著提高人机混合工厂装配工人的安全性和生产力。“机器人可以执行目前由工人执行的非增值或具有人体工程学挑战性的任务。

至于接下来的步骤,研究人员计划开发一种方法,为不同类型的装配任务自动设计规范任务。他们还旨在评估从短期任务中学习人类偏好的好处,并预测他们在不同背景下在复杂任务中的行动,例如在家庭中的个人援助。

Nikolaidis说:“虽然我们观察到,在装配制造中,人类的偏好从规范任务转移到实际任务,但我预计在其他应用中也会有类似的发现。一个能够快速了解我们偏好的机器人可以帮助我们做饭、重新布置家具或修理房屋,对我们的日常生活产生重大影响。”

  • 发表于:
  • 原文链接https://kuaibao.qq.com/s/20230407A04ANB00?refer=cp_1026
  • 腾讯「腾讯云开发者社区」是腾讯内容开放平台帐号(企鹅号)传播渠道之一,根据《腾讯内容开放平台服务协议》转载发布内容。
  • 如有侵权,请联系 cloudcommunity@tencent.com 删除。

相关快讯

扫码

添加站长 进交流群

领取专属 10元无门槛券

私享最新 技术干货

扫码加入开发者社群
领券